My DD is 4 1/2, weighs about 31 pounds and is about 40 inches tall (i.e. extremely tiny). She rides in a Radian 65 on an everyday basis and we used to travel with a Cosco Scenera since it's lightweight and cheap - I wasn't worried if it got dirty. Our Scenera just went out of code last month and we are traveling next month. I was thinking of buying a high back Turbobooster as our travel seat since we'll get more use out of it when she does finally outgrow the Radians. We travel about 1-2 times per year so she wouldn't be using it frequently.

Does this sound like an ok plan?

I'm not really comfortable with a booster for children under 40 lbs. Depending on where you're traveling to, it might also be illegal. And you can't use a booster on the plane, and she's really too small to safely use just the seat belt on the plane, so I wouldn't be thrilled about it from that standpoint either.

By "out of code" do you mean that the Scenera has expired?

I would sooner pick up an Evenflo Maestro to replace the Scenera, if it needs to be replaced. It's also cheap and since she's so petite it will last her a good long time; tons longer than the Scenera.
